1 definition by maxiepie1280192

1
tits that are so pushed up they look like their sitting on a shelf
"dude, look at that girl" "man, she has massive Shelf tits!"
by maxiepie1280192 November 18, 2008
Get the mug
Get a Shelf tits mug for your father-in-law Georges.